The Michigan Constitution, ratified in 1963, states that “ the natural resources of the state are hereby declared to be of paramount public concern in the interest of the health, safety and general welfare of the people. The statute outlaws conduct that is “likely to pollute, impair, or destroy” natural resources and the environment.
